COURSE DESCRIPTION
Improve your career prospects in your current accounting role or prepare for further accounting studies.
Build essential business skills with experience in accounting transactions, their behaviour, and their effects on organisations.
The Diploma of Accounting has been designed to assist you with developing foundational skills in:
financial management
management accounting
company accounting
taxation of individual returns
budgeting
internal controls
business ethics
advanced features in spreadsheets
leadership and management.
In addition to these core skills, this diploma will also equip you with the soft skills you require to thrive in the workplace, including communication, leading effective professional relationships, and legal and ethical decision making.
Career
This program is designed for those wishing to undertake further studies in accounting, having already completed entry level studies in the Certificate IV. It introduces students for the first time to a range of common accounting specialist job roles and provides the basis for articulation into the Advanced Diploma of Accounting.
Those gaining employment at the conclusion of this program are likely to work as bookkeepers/BAS agents, assistant accountants, payroll officers or accounts clerks.
Graduates from the Diploma are encouraged to undertake the Advanced Diploma of Accounting, particularly if they wish to ultimately pursue a career as a tax agent, but also if they wish to undertake higher education studies in a related Bachelor program.
EDUCATIONAL INSTITUTION
Since its establishment in 1887, Royal Melbourne Institute of Technology University (RMIT) has been meeting the needs of the community surrounding it. Originally a Working Men’s College, RMIT showed its flexibility during World War Two, training over 20,000 servicemen in communications to help with the war effort.Now, it is a true pioneer in international education, championing cross-border study opportunities with campuses in various countries. Granted formal university status in 1992, RMIT is ranked 21st in the world for universities that are less than 50 years old.RMIT is the largest higher education institution in Australia, currently with more than 82,000 students. With nearly 20% of those students coming from overseas, it is a university that truly welcomes diversity and is a melting pot of different cultures. RMIT has three campuses in Vietnam, a European hub in Barcelona, an office in Indonesia, and partners with 200+ institutions in 42 countries to provide study opportunities worldwide.
